Lincoln Memorial

End your journey at this grand tribute to Abraham Lincoln, where history was made during Martin Luther King Jr.'s "I Have a Dream" speech.

The Three Servicemen Statue in D.C. honors Vietnam War veterans with a bronze depiction of three soldiers—White, Black, and Hispanic—standing in solidarity. Sculpted by Frederick Hart, it captures their camaraderie, sacrifice, and resilience, offering a human connection to the nearby Vietnam Veterans Memorial.

Vietnam Veterans Memorial

Pay respects at the famous black granite wall etched with the names of fallen soldiers
